Johnson City man charged with statutory rape
Share and Follow


JOHNSON CITY, Tenn. (WJHL) — A Johnson City man has been charged with statutory rape following an investigation.

According to a news release from the Johnson City Police Department (JCPD), the department’s special victims unit (SVU) arrested Devon Tolley, 19, on Saturday, Sept. 27.

The SVU began investigating Tolley after reportedly learning that he had “an intimate relationship with a minor at least four years younger than him,” the release states.

Tolley was indicted by a grand jury and later taken into custody. He was transported to the Washington County Detention Center, according to the JCPD.
